css from ubuntu_kvm_unit_tests failed on J-5.15 s390x (Invalid SCHIB: PMCW flag bit [01] set: Program interrupt: expected(21) == received(0))

Bug #1991735 reported by Po-Hsu Lin
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
ubuntu-kernel-tests
New
Undecided
Unassigned

Bug Description

Issue found after kvm-unit-test repo updated to d8a4f9e5 (ci: Update the list of tests that we run in the Fedora Cirrus-CI), test case number in css increases from 12 to 43

Failed test cases:
 FAIL: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 0 set: Program interrupt: expected(21) == received(0)
 FAIL: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 1 set: Program interrupt: expected(21) == received(0)

Test log:
Running '/home/ubuntu/autotest/client/tmp/ubuntu_kvm_unit_tests/src/kvm-unit-tests/tests/css'
 BUILD_HEAD=1712f2a7
 timeout -k 1s --foreground 90s /usr/bin/qemu-system-s390x -nodefaults -nographic -machine s390-ccw-virtio,accel=kvm -chardev stdio,id=con0 -device sclpconsole,chardev=con0 -kernel /tmp/tmp.gmFIBkleUr -smp 1 -device virtio-net-ccw # -initrd /tmp/tmp.vL7AHBwg4J
 qemu-system-s390x: warning: 'apqci' requires 'ap'.
 qemu-system-s390x: warning: 'apft' requires 'ap'.
 qemu-system-s390x: warning: nic virtio-net-ccw.0 has no peer
 INFO: Channel Subsystem: initialize CSS (chsc): General features: 6,7,45,46,47,48,51,108,
 INFO: Channel Subsystem: initialize CSS (chsc): CHSC features: 1,109,
 PASS: Channel Subsystem: initialize CSS (chsc): Store Channel Characteristics
 INFO: Channel Subsystem: enumerate (stsch): Found subchannel 00010000
 INFO: Channel Subsystem: enumerate (stsch): Tested subchannels: 1, I/O subchannels: 1, I/O devices: 1
 PASS: Channel Subsystem: enumerate (stsch): Schid of first I/O device: 0x00010000
 PASS: Channel Subsystem: enable (msch): Enable subchannel 00010000
 INFO: Channel Subsystem: sense (ssch/tsch): stsch: sch 00010000 already enabled
 INFO: Channel Subsystem: sense (ssch/tsch): reserved 0xff cu_type 0x3832 cu_model 0x01 dev_type 0x0000 dev_model 0x00
 PASS: Channel Subsystem: sense (ssch/tsch): cu_type expected 0x3832 got 0x3832
 INFO: Channel Subsystem: measurement block (schm): Extended measurement block available
 PASS: Channel Subsystem: measurement block (schm): Unaligned operand: Program interrupt: expected(21) == received(21)
 PASS: Channel Subsystem: measurement block (schm): Bad flags: Program interrupt: expected(21) == received(21)
 PASS: Channel Subsystem: measurement block (schm): Privilege: Program interrupt: expected(2) == received(2)
 PASS: Channel Subsystem: measurement block (schm): Normal operation: SCHM call without address
 PASS: Channel Subsystem: measurement block format0: Valid MB address and index 0: SSCH measured 10
 PASS: Channel Subsystem: measurement block format0: Valid MB address and index 1: SSCH measured 10
 PASS: Channel Subsystem: measurement block format1: Unaligned MB origin: Program interrupt: expected(21) == received(21)
 PASS: Channel Subsystem: measurement block format1: Valid MB origin: SSCH measured 10
 PASS: Channel Subsystem: msch: Unaligned: 1: Program interrupt: expected(6) == received(6)
 PASS: Channel Subsystem: msch: Unaligned: 2: Program interrupt: expected(6) == received(6)
 FAIL: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 0 set: Program interrupt: expected(21) == received(0)
 PASS: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 0 set: STSCH succeeded
 PASS: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 0 set: Clear on STSCH
 FAIL: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 1 set: Program interrupt: expected(21) == received(0)
 PASS: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 1 set: STSCH succeeded
 PASS: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 1 set: Clear on STSCH
 PASS: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 6 set: Program interrupt: expected(21) == received(21)
 PASS: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 6 set: STSCH succeeded
 PASS: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 6 set: Clear on STSCH
 PASS: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 7 set: Program interrupt: expected(21) == received(21)
 PASS: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 7 set: STSCH succeeded
 PASS: Channel Subsystem: msch: Invalid SCHIB: PMCW flag bit 7 set: Clear on STSCH
 PASS: Channel Subsystem: stcrw: Unaligned: 1: Program interrupt: expected(6) == received(6)
 PASS: Channel Subsystem: stcrw: Unaligned: 2: Program interrupt: expected(6) == received(6)
 PASS: Channel Subsystem: stcrw: No CRW available initally: No CRW available: cc == 1
 PASS: Channel Subsystem: stcrw: No CRW available initally: No CRW available: stored zeroes in crw
 PASS: Channel Subsystem: stcrw: Generate CRW: rhcp cc != 0
 PASS: Channel Subsystem: stcrw: CRW available: cc is zero
 PASS: Channel Subsystem: stcrw: CRW available: stored crw
 PASS: Channel Subsystem: stcrw: CRW available: CRW has Channel Path RSC
 PASS: Channel Subsystem: stcrw: No more CRWs pending: No CRW available: cc == 1
 PASS: Channel Subsystem: stcrw: No more CRWs pending: No CRW available: stored zeroes in crw
 PASS: Channel Subsystem: ssch: Unaligned: 1: Program interrupt: expected(6) == received(6)
 PASS: Channel Subsystem: ssch: Unaligned: 2: Program interrupt: expected(6) == received(6)
 PASS: Channel Subsystem: ssch: Invalid ORB: Program interrupt: expected(21) == received(21)
 PASS: Channel Subsystem: stsch: Unaligned: 1: Program interrupt: expected(6) == received(6)
 PASS: Channel Subsystem: stsch: Unaligned: 2: Program interrupt: expected(6) == received(6)
 PASS: Channel Subsystem: stsch: Invalid subchannel number: Channel not operational
 PASS: Channel Subsystem: stsch: Bit 47 in SID is zero: Program interrupt: expected(21) == received(21)

 Unexpected program interrupt : 0x15 on cpu 0 at 0x11f1c, ilen 4

 GPRS:
 0000000000000002 0000000000010000 0000000000001c81 0000000000000000
 0000000000000000 000000000003fd38 0000000000000000 0000000000000000
 0000000000000000 0000000000000000 0000000000000000 0000000000001881
 000000000002c0a8 0000000000000000 0000000000011f06 000000000003fe20

  STACK: 1609a 1109a 11f06 11f06 1ae3e 10100

 SUMMARY: 43 tests, 2 unexpected failures

Po-Hsu Lin (cypressyew)
description: updated
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.